How Do You Turn on Guides in Figma?

Last updated on November 30, 2022 @ 12:54 am

There are two ways to turn on Guides in Figma. The first way is to go to the View menu and select “Show Guides”. The second way is to use the keyboard shortcut Shift+Command+; (semicolon).

Once you have turned on Guides, you can start placing objects on the canvas. To do this, simply click and drag an object from the Layers panel onto the canvas. When you release the mouse button, the object will snap to the nearest guide.
